Hash functions can be used merely as a checksum, or, in association with apublic-key algorithm, can be utilized to implement digital signatures. Information construction for representing additive secret shares of integers, designed for use within secure multi-party computation (MPC) protocol implementations. Cryptography is a bundle which supplies cryptographic recipes and primitives to Python builders. The most useful high-level secure primitive in cryptography is the Fernet implementation.
Package Actions
A description of a context could embody a set of certificatesto belief, a set of certificates revocation lists, verification flags andmore. General, cryptography and Paramiko are highly effective https://financeswizards.com/business-management-demystified.html and effective tools for securing network communication in Python. By utilizing these libraries, developers can build applications that transmit knowledge securely and defend towards common threats corresponding to eavesdropping and man-in-the-middle assaults. These libraries are additionally flexible and straightforward to combine, making them a great choice for a broad range of Python tasks.
Delphi @ Stackoverflow
All these equivalent blocks willencrypt to identical ciphertext; an adversary may be able to use thisstructure to acquire some details about the text. The hashlib module defines an API for accessing different cryptographic hashing algorithms. To work with a selected hash algorithm, use the appropriate constructor operate or new() to create a hash object. From there, the objects use the same API, no matter what algorithm is getting used. One mode is Cipher Block Chaining (CBC mode); another is CipherFeedBack (CFB mode). CBC mode still encrypts in blocks, and thus isonly barely slower than ECB mode.
C++builder Thirteen Introduit Le Langage Et Les Bibliothèques C++23 (iso) Au Compilateur C++ Moderne Pour Home Windows Sixty Four Bits
High-level recipes and simplified gateways to frequent cryptographic methods, such as symmetrical ciphers, message digests, and key derivation algorithms, are included on this bundle.
This is achosen-plaintext assault, which is particularly effective if it’spossible to choose plaintexts that reveal one thing about the vital thing whenencrypted.
Its simplicity, readability, and strong group assist make it a superb choice for executing cryptography algorithms.
The encryption secret is randomly generated and isextractable from the message blocks.
Return a set of objects representing the elliptic curves supported in theOpenSSL build in use.
Get real-world abilities in Python cryptography, studying to encrypt, hash, and secure information easily. Load a certificates (X509) from the string buffer encoded with thetype sort. Dump the certificate cert into a buffer string encoded with the typetype.
Utilizing Python Libraries For Secure Network Communication
If you are utilizing Linux, then you should improve pip (ina digital environment!) and attempt to install cryptography again beforetrying to put in the Rust toolchain. On most Linux distributions, the latestversion of pip will be able to install a binary wheel, so you won’t needa Rust toolchain. We also check in opposition to the most recent commit of BoringSSL, the newest aws-lc launch,and versions of LibreSSL that are receiving security support at the time of agiven cryptography release.